Transaction 66b51f77de0bae908382a51ff42e161f52340abd599cb6e1326d170544127541

2 Input
3 Outputs
  • 66b51f77de0bae908382a51ff42e161f52340abd599cb6e1326d170544127541:0
  • value  31777172
    address  39dk7jM6HzQ8aYr8CwC4XSTNke8kXDJaQY
  • 66b51f77de0bae908382a51ff42e161f52340abd599cb6e1326d170544127541:1
  • value  834087
    address  34jqu8NLJCqVP8zobZYGedXnuXwEL7vQy4
  • 66b51f77de0bae908382a51ff42e161f52340abd599cb6e1326d170544127541:2
  • value  12601577
    address  bc1q7dp8cchf7l65zplmtgr3qexggcsz5akclwdtsj